4. Rail franchising

This is not working in its current form. The warning signs of a market that is not delivering are clear - franchises being extended, few bidders for new franchises and operator failures. The needs of rail traveller are too often at the bottom of the list. When the Committee published its last report on franchising both Keith Williams (who is heading up the root and branch review of the rail system) and Network Rail hinted that the rail network may be broken up into regional parts.1 There is wide acknowledgement that the system is not working.
